Precision and Accuracy in Determination of Pavement Skid Resistance Uniform Section Length
Pavement skid resistance tests are usually performed to obtain the results for Pavement Management Systems (PMS), hence to assess the road pavement technical condition. In this paper the assumptions to identify the skid resistance uniform section of pavement have been checked. Two pavements, concrete and asphalt ones, were subjected to tests. On the first location the marking length has been identified from skid resistance tests and on the second one the length of stuck foil spread with organic oil. The results of accuracy and precision do not exceeded 5% in both cases.
